Why is Studying Arabic Useful in the UAE and Beyond

Why is Studying Arabic Useful in the UAE and Beyond
Explain how Arabic skills enhance education, career prospects, and cultural affiliation.
In the UAE's melting pot of cultures, in which diversity is the standard, Arabic study provides more than language education – it provides open doors to success, integration, and increased empathy. As a parent residing in Dubai with a young family or a family in consideration of UAE living in the long term, an investment in Arabic study is one of the most effective decisions you will make.
Intellectual Benefits: Arabic Resharpens Minds of the
Children learning Arabic learn not only a second language but also become smarter, their memories are sharper, and they become better problem-solvers. A study shows that children who are bilingual are better in school because learning a language like Arabic makes the mind more agile.
Arabic is also a compulsory subject in most UAE school curricula, even for expat children. More recently, the UAE authorities have been emphasizing Arabic studies in early childhood as part of efforts to develop all children as confident bilinguals. In Arabic Juniors, we have become witnesses to how exposure even of young children to the Arabic language enhances their performance in school and social integration. Proficiency translates to better school performance, confidence, and scholarship and higher-program access.
Career Options: Being Bilingual Gives You the Edge
With the rapid pace of the global economy, Arabic is among the key most useful languages for careers around the world. The UAE workforce places high importance on bilingual specialists able to communicate with English- and Arabic-speaking clients.
From lawyers and the government, to tourism, media, education, and international business, Arabic offers varying career prospects. Even in the finance and tech industries, being multi-lingual is an added value for employment prospects. Mastering Arabic today prepares your child for the workplace of the future – not only in the UAE, but in more than 20 states in the world that use Arabic as their official language.
Cultural Connections: Arabic Creates Belonging
Not only is the study of Arabic practical, but also, in the case of expat families, personal. It allows them to become part of the Emirati customs, culture, and society. A basic Arabic greeting creates warmer experiences, and increased language sensitivity fosters confidence and respect.
Children who study Arabic will be able to have meaningful relationships with fellow peers in the community, be more engaged in school, and become part of UAE celebrations with confidence. For non-Arabic families, Arabic will become a beautiful cultural bridge that enables your child to become a respectful, inclusive global citizen.
